Nambu Population - West Sikkim, Sikkim
Nambu is a medium size village located in Gyalshing Sub Division of West Sikkim district, Sikkim with total 204 families residing. The Nambu village has population of 1156 of which 652 are males while 504 are females as per Population Census 2011.In Nambu village population of children with age 0-6 is 119 which makes up 10.29 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Nambu village is 773 which is lower than Sikkim state average of 890. Child Sex Ratio for the Nambu as per census is 1164, higher than Sikkim average of 957.
Nambu village has higher literacy rate compared to Sikkim. In 2011, literacy rate of Nambu village was 81.68 % compared to 81.42 % of Sikkim. In Nambu Male literacy stands at 89.61 % while female literacy rate was 70.91 %.

Nambu Data
Particulars | Total | Male | Female |
---|---|---|---|
Total No. of Houses | 204 | - | - |
Population | 1,156 | 652 | 504 |
Child (0-6) | 119 | 55 | 64 |
Schedule Caste | 0 | 0 | 0 |
Schedule Tribe | 881 | 437 | 444 |
Literacy | 81.68 % | 89.61 % | 70.91 % |
Total Workers | 742 | 459 | 283 |
Main Worker | 501 | - | - |
Marginal Worker | 241 | 85 | 156 |
